No Move Yet on Ledford Vacancy on Stephens Co. BOE

The Stephens County Board of Education has yet to move forward on filling the seat left vacant by the resignation last month of Jim Ledford.

School board members did not discuss the matter Tuesday.

According to Stephens County School Superintendent Bryan Dorsey, the Board of Education has yet to receive notice from the governor that he has accepted the resignations of Ledford or of Jeff Webb, who resigned his school board seat in April.

Ledford was set to serve through the end of December.

He was defeated in a re-election bid in May by Mark Smith, who is set to start his four-year term in January.

Meanwhile, Dorsey said that the Board of Education will be moving forward with interviews of the candidates who have applied to fill Webb’s seat for the remainder of his term, which runs through the end of 2018.

Those interviews will take place over two days, starting on July 7 and continuing on July 14.
